Description

SupportAssist for Home PCs (version 3.11.4 and prior) and  SupportAssist for Business PCs (version 3.2.0 and prior) contain cryptographic weakness vulnerability. An authenticated non-admin user could potentially exploit the issue and obtain sensitive information.
